Elderly depression Causes Symptoms, Treatment of elderly depression
Elderly depression is the depression seen in the old age people. Most of the old age people are at the risk of Elderly depression with number of risk factors. Nearly 10 to 15 % of aged people about 65 years suffer from elderly depression. Elderly depression is one of the major public health problems. A research study says that older adults with both diabetes and elderly depression are 36 percent to 38 percent risk of dying from any cause.
Most of the elderly depressions are not identified easily in nursing homes and general hospitals. A mental health center is the right place to diagnose elderly depression and to provide appropriate mental health care. Hospitalization and different psychotherapies helps in reducing depression and restoration of mental health.
Somatic complaints and cognitive impairments are main symptoms usually associated with elderly depression. Antidepressant medications are given to treat depression in elders and the dosage fixing and checking for drug tolerance is very important.
Causes of elderly depression are
- Normal aging process makes the individual weak, both mentally and physically. The feeling weak and the fear of death is the main cause of Elderly depression.
- Loss of spouse or loved one causes depression in most of the aged person.
- Loneliness tends the person to become depressed.
- Lack of mental support from the family members may cause depression in old age people.
- Loss of independence may affect psychologically.
- Feeling of being neglected form young ones also causes Elderly depression in old age people.
- Fear of death or dying,
- Feelings of purposelessness,
- Chronic medical illnesses such as psychological disorders, chronic disorders such as diabetes, uncontrolled hypertension, paralysis, stroke, limb fractures, immobility and other disorders causes Elderly depression of old age.
- Nutritional deficiency,
- Prolonged drug therapy and adverse drug reactions cause may cause depression.
- Psychosocial factors and
- Mental health problem are the major causes of Elderly depression of old age.
- Feelings of purposelessness and loss of hope, loss of career, loss in the business cause depression.
- Loss of mobility due to joint deformity

Symptoms of Elderly depression are
- The depressed elder one likes to be alone; always.
- Refuses to take food very weak interest towards food.
- Loss of appetite and weight loss,
- Loss of self-worth is the main symptom of Elderly depression.
- Deficit sleep is complained by most of old age one.
- Sadness with poor facial expression is seen in depression patient.
- Anxiety, irritability and worries are expressed by depression and psychological disorder.
- Neglects personal care is seen especially with psychological disordered depression patients.
- Loss of memory is common symptom of old age depression.
- Most of Elderly depression patients are not interested in mingling with family members,
- Social withdrawal and isolation is also a symptom of Elderly depression.
- Likes to stay in a dark room without lights and without ventilation.
- Fixation on death and likes to die; prays the god to grant death.
- Attempt to suicide is also considered as the symptom of old age depression or Elderly depression.
- Some old age or elderly depressed patients becomes alcoholics and drug abused.
Treatment of Elderly depression
Antideprssant therapy: Antidepressant medications lessen the symptoms of elderly depression. Care should be taken to lessen the side effects of drugs which occur in elders. Treating underlying cause of elderly depression is very important. Neuroleptic medications are also beneficial in some elderly depression individuals. Mon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s) are the Antidepressant medications used in some patients.
Psychological counseling: is very beneficial in relieving symptoms of depression. Counseling should facilitate to make off loneliness and should be according to the need and life situation of elder ones. Watching for suicide accident and proper counseling regarding prevention or removing suicide thought is important.
Music therapy: Listening to musical songs, devotional songs also helps in treating elderly depression. ECT electro convulsive therapy can be given to some individuals.
Play Therapy: Play is an important activity makes an individual to come out of depression. The physical activity stimulates to produce the hormones, which keeps the body active. Engagement in activity relieves the mental stress. Regular walk, swimming, physical exercise, painting, playing with children and any activity stimulates physically or mentally is the good treatment for elderly depression. The play therapy is not applicable for all depression patients. Persons with physical mobility can engage in suitable and possible activities to come out of depression.
Emotional support: The family members should mingle with elders to remove loneliness. Make the elders to play with small kids. Take a regular walk and advice to love the environment. Make them feel some one is caring and loving the elders. Advice to recall and the care giver need to recall the happiest movements of their life to bring joy. Allow them to express their feelings and make the depressed elder to feel that he is important for us.
